Job Description
GVC is working in South East Asia since the 90s to fight poverty in rural areas, ensure the respect of human rights. Since 2013 GVC promotes safe migration of Cambodian people in and to Thailand reducing abuse, labour exploitation and trafficking cases. At the beginning of 2017 GVC expanded its presence in Thailand launching MIG-RIGHT EU co-funded project that aims to improve migration channel and practices between Cambodia and Thailand by reducing the fraudulent recruitment practice, abuse, trafficking incident and labor exploitation. In this frame, activities are addressed on one hand to empower CSOs and community Self-Help Groups to protect migrants and advocate for their rights and to the other hand to build capacity of authorities for a better enforcement of existing law, policies and practices. Moreover a sound advocacy and lobbying programme at national and ASEAN level is promoted to improve legal framework supported by a large awareness campaign on Thai employers representatives and citizens to advocate and respect human, labour and social rights for migrants.
